Plot Summary

In the Old West, a retired, aging outlaw named William Munny is drawn back into a life of violence when he and his partner Ned Logan accept a bounty to kill two cowboys who brutally assaulted a prostitute. The journey forces Munny to confront his past and the man he used to be, while navigating the harsh realities of a world where justice is often served at the end of a gun.

Critical Reception

Unforgiven was a critical and commercial success, widely hailed as a masterpiece and one of the greatest Westerns ever made. Critics lauded its mature deconstruction of the Western genre, its complex characters, Eastwood's masterful direction, and its powerful thematic explorations of violence, revenge, and the myth of the American West. It resonated with both critics and audiences for its gritty realism and its subversion of traditional Western tropes.
